Images Disappearing in Aperture

Hi Everyone,
I run a little Aperture advisory blog in Hungarian, for my Hungarian readers.
I often get questions that I can answer, and the users are satisfied.
Now I’ve received a difficult question about disappeared images that I followed up with some research and an exchnage of messages with the user, but I can not find the answer.
This is a commercial (wedding photography) use of Aperture, with serious time commitments to deliver images, so it is critical to find a quick solution.
Here come the details:
Issue One:
Small network with one iMac and one MBP and with one Synology DS211J NAS with 2x2TB disks in a RAID1 array.
All assignments are given an individual .aplibrary that is placed in a separate folder, which also holds the RAW masters.
A couple of weeks ago my reader was working around the MBP, but not touching it. After a period of inactivity he could see from a distance, that the Preview images, one-after-the-other were being replaced by gray triangles with exclamation marks. As if a wraith had been invisibly fiddling with his files.
Some of the images were changing, being replaced by tiny, rectangular, cropped images from another library (!!!).
He quickly quit Ap, then restarted with Option-Cmd and went through all the repairs and the rebuild. After the maintenance and rebuild the situation remained the same. He gave up work with the MBP.
Issue Two:
We are now on the iMac, in the Library of an assignment with 2000 masters and 200 adjusted/finished images, a part of them, luckily, already exported.
Again, apparently without any human action, the images, seen in Browser view, one after the ather, spectacularly changed:
- Some turned by 90 degrees and got distorted - these later were possible to recover by Generate Thumbnails.
- Most of them changed to a camera-icon (though these are photos), and in the bottom-right corner „The referenced image’s master is offline” badge appeared.
In the “Locate Referenced Masters”-dialog all images are shown as existing in their correct location.
When clicking at such a thumbnail, the preview of the adjusted version appears with the “Loading…” message then, after it has been loaded, a translucent gray layer comes over it and the bricks in the Adjustments inspector get grayed out.
In some cases the preview finishes loading nicely, but the master is still shown as offline. When my reader attempted to export full sized JPG versions - you won’ believe: the result of the export was a copy of the RAW master!
After confirming that all standard repair processes have been completed (permissions, repair- and rebuild database, relocate referenced masters, etc) I suspected that the RAID might cause the problem, as it is using 2 disks and I know that Aperture links each image to the UUID of the disk which holds the image. I thought while the logical path is unchanged, the physical location - and hence the UUID - might change. But we tested this, moving a Library to a new external HD and then locating and reconnecting masters. In the result the images  showing a camera-icon still could not be found.
I’m getting rather desperate with this case, and would appreciate any advice that might bring us closer 1) to find the cause of the issues 2) to solve it.
Many thanks.

So the libraries are on a NAS? 
I hate to point this out but Aperture libraries don't so well in such a configuration see: Aperture: Use locally mounted Mac OS X Extended volumes for your Aperture library
Also with the libraries on the NAS there is the danger that two separate Aperture processes could have a library open at the same time.

  • How to hide the file name (the bizarre number assigned by the camera) when exporting an image version in aperture from an album. Pl understand I want to keep the file name in the project library version.

    how to hide the file name (the bizarre number assigned by the camera) when exporting an image version in aperture from an album. Pl understand I want to keep the file name in the project library version.

    Within Aperture you have Images, which are constructed on-the-fly from two files (the Master and the Version).  You get an image-format file _only_ when you export an Image.  You select the file name (usually a scheme) when you create an image-format file (that is, when you export).  Look under "Aperture→Presets→File Naming" for built-in Presets.  You can, of course, create your own or customize any provided.
    The Preset is applied to only the file newly created by your "export" command.  It is not applied to the Image in Aperture (unless you rename your Versions or your Masters).

    CharlieLDavis1992 wrote:
    When in preview mode they do not appear either.
    If you understood my question and the images also disappear in InDesign when switching the screen to Preview mode, or Overprint Preview, that means they are set to non-printing in some way. Either they are on a layer set to non-printing, or they're set to non-printing on an individual basis in the Attributes panel.
    >I am using the latest OS,
    Not really helpful. OS X? Windows? Probably not relevant, as it turns out, for this problem, but you should be specific.
    >The pdf appears in preview
    Does that mean you are trying to use Mac Preview to view the PDF? If so, it may give you bad results. Mac Preview is not a godd general-purpose PDF viewer and is incapable of rendering complex PDF.
    The first error dialog you show is what you would get when opening a file in ID that has different document color spaces than the default settings in your color settings file. That's not a problem, and to preserve the color appearances you would leave things as they are.
    The second warning dialog indicates you are making an interactive PDF, which is RGB. If you are using CMYK images I don't think you'll avoid color shifts no matter what you do if you have transparency, but I don't do interactive PDF, so I can't give good advice here. If you are using RGB images, by all means your transparency blend space should be set to RGB.

  • Has anyone had trouble manipulating Nikon D750 raw image (NEF) in Aperture version 3.6 on Yosemite?

    Has anyone had trouble manipulating Nikon D750 raw image (NEF) in Aperture (version 3.6 500021000000000.3, Digital Camera RAW 6.0 - Build 761.5, Digital Camera RAW support 6000 - Build 136.1)
    I used to be able to manipuplate Nikon Raw (NEF) images from a Nikon D70 and D3200 using Aperture, until the 70 died and the 3200 was stolen about 18 months ago. Recently I did two things: (1) I upgraded OS X to Yosemite and (2) purchased a Nikon D750.  I have successfully imported NEF files from the camera to Aperture, but the images do not render/ cannot be opened/ manipulated. Instead, I see a black thumbnail for each imported image with a cassette recorder play icon in the center of each image. 
    I can view the NEF image in Finder preview mode, either directly when viewing the images on the camera SD card or after exporting the previously imported NEF image from Aperture to my desktop or user folder.  Previously imported NEF image seem unaffected.
    thanks.
    D.

    The current Apple OSX 10.10 Yosemite and the current Aperture version 3.6 do not have support yet for importing Nikon d750 nef/raw files. It usually takes Apple six to eight weeks to release a new digital camera raw update file for new Nikon dslr models. Once that digital camera raw update file is finally released, update your current version of Aperture and that will allow you to import your d750 raw files. In the meantime, you have many workarounds. In my opinion, the easiest is to save images in duplicate nef/raw and jpeg image files to your SD cards.
    And for now, just import the jpegs to Aperture 3.6 from your d750.  Process your jpegs in Aperture - and hope your clients are happy with the jpegs and can wait for later nef/raw image processing. Be sure to save and do not erase your original SD cards that include the nef/raw and jpeg files - then when Aperture finally releases a new digital camera raw file update that includes the d750 - just insert your original camera SD cards into the computer platform and import the old d750 nef/raw files and edit/process them.
    There are many other ways to proceed in the interim as well. You can always import your d750 nef/raw images into Lightroom (if it has been updated to convert the d750 nef files) and process them there. But for the time being, if you can afford to save and hold onto your original SD cards and wait for the inevitable Aperture digital camera raw update, this is a very easy and simple way to proceed.

  • Dragging Images Out Of Aperture 3 Halves Resolution?

    When I drag my images out of Aperture 3 into Photoshop or onto my desktop, it halves the resolution and drops the dpi to 72. If I put the image back in Aperture and repeat the process, the resolution halves again. Any idea as to why?

    , but when you're doing a lot of editing, it's easier and faster [I find] just to drag it out into photoshop.
    You could set up Aperture to use Photoshop as external Editor:
    Just set the external Editor to "Photoshop" in Preferences > Export > External Editor.
    Then you just need to right-click the images in Aperture and select "Edit with Photoshop" from teh contextual menu.
    And the edited image will be recognized by Aperture as a version of the Image in Aperture.
